From e4fbeebfd4ebcd903891002ed86c37afb697a425 Mon Sep 17 00:00:00 2001 From: Steve Orvell Date: Tue, 18 Nov 2014 19:01:21 -0800 Subject: [PATCH] Fixes #60. --- src/HTMLImports/parser.js | 7 +------ tests/HTMLImports/html/imports/style-elements-import.html | 7 ++++++- 2 files changed, 7 insertions(+), 7 deletions(-) diff --git a/src/HTMLImports/parser.js b/src/HTMLImports/parser.js index 034901c..6461310 100644 --- a/src/HTMLImports/parser.js +++ b/src/HTMLImports/parser.js @@ -168,12 +168,7 @@ var importParser = { addElementToDocument: function(elt) { var port = this.rootImportForElement(elt.__importElement || elt); - var l = port.__insertedElements = port.__insertedElements || 0; - var refNode = port.nextElementSibling; - for (var i=0; i < l; i++) { - refNode = refNode && refNode.nextElementSibling; - } - port.parentNode.insertBefore(elt, refNode); + port.parentNode.insertBefore(elt, port); }, // tracks when a loadable element has loaded diff --git a/tests/HTMLImports/html/imports/style-elements-import.html b/tests/HTMLImports/html/imports/style-elements-import.html index 575fea3..6e75b7e 100644 --- a/tests/HTMLImports/html/imports/style-elements-import.html +++ b/tests/HTMLImports/html/imports/style-elements-import.html @@ -9,11 +9,16 @@ --> + \ No newline at end of file